Output 363607adeba2354b8705bd2cb4ae77804310b93cc5f8af1d44d626374590a279:0

value
14659509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e76b12e7e80b87ae3130fc62237509b3d3dd8f6 OP_EQUAL
address
MHyEkQQMPm5BN3VHU84AVF32mNtg4ETdu6
transaction
363607adeba2354b8705bd2cb4ae77804310b93cc5f8af1d44d626374590a279
spent
true